# Break-Glass Access: Prunewell Bot

Prunewell is our stale-branch cleanup bot at Coldmere Labs. Normally it runs unattended, but if it starts deleting branches it shouldn't (it happened once, don't ask), you can break glass and take manual control. Break-glass grants a 30-minute admin session, fully audited, so reviewers can trace everything. To open the break-glass console, enter the recovery passphrase exactly as shown here:

strongbox words: druath-quenael

Fixes stale reads in the Pennywhistle catalog after bulk price imports. Previously we invalidated per-SKU keys only; category and search-facet caches kept old prices for up to an hour. Now an import emits a generation token, and readers reject entries older than the current generation. Per-key invalidation stays for single edits. No schema changes. Maintainers adjusting batch sizes or TTLs should touch only the constants module, nothing inline. The current defaults are shown in the table below.

tuning constants:
QUOTAS = {
    "druok": 828,
    "kaseth": 589,
    "istdor": 109,
    "istael": 310,
    "wenox": 104,
}

Investigation determined that the redaction middleware was skipped when the checker ran in batch mode, a code path introduced two releases earlier and never exercised by the privacy test suite. Exposure was limited to internal log storage; no external delivery occurred. Logs were purged and the batch path now shares the standard redaction chain. The remediated build carries the token below.

build token for tajeg-bajep: htk14_409ba9df6b8acb

Context: Ardenfell line margins slipped three points over two quarters. Drivers: input steel costs, aggressive discounting at the Westmoor branch, and a stale price book. Proposal: uplift list prices four percent, tighten discount authority to regional level, sunset the two lowest-margin SKUs. Risk: volume loss at Halverton accounts, estimated under two percent. Decision requested at Thursday's review. Modelling assumptions are in the appendix pack. The commercial reasoning leadership wants kept close is noted directly below.

board note of tajop-yajof: The finance team signed off on a budget of $77.6 million for Project Pramir.